Từ khóa chuyển đổi Java
Ví dụ
Sử dụng câu lệnh switch để tính tên ngày trong tuần:
int day = 4; switch (day) { case 1: System.out.println("Monday"); break; case 2: System.out.println("Tuesday"); break; case 3: System.out.println("Wednesday"); break; case 4: System.out.println("Thursday"); break; case 5: System.out.println("Friday"); break; case 6: System.out.println("Saturday"); break; case 7: System.out.println("Sunday"); break; } // Outputs "Thursday" (day 4)
Định nghĩa và cách sử dụng
Từ khóa switch
chọn một trong nhiều khối mã để thực thi.
Từ ví dụ trên, nó hoạt động như thế này:
- Biểu thức
switch
được đánh giá một lần. - Giá trị của biểu thức được so sánh với giá trị của từng
case
. - Nếu có sự trùng khớp, khối mã liên quan sẽ được thực thi.
- Từ khóa
break
được sử dụng để thoát ra khỏi khối chuyển đổi khi tìm thấy kết quả khớp
Trang liên quan
Đọc thêm về câu lệnh switch trong Hướng dẫn chuyển đổi Java của chúng tôi.